AU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review

197 of the 4,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in AngloGold Ashanti (AU)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$2.06B — down 1% from $2.08B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 61 funds opened new AU positions and 18 closed out — a net gain of 43 holders — while 60 added to existing stakes and 49 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Goldman Sachs, adding an estimated $38.2M. The largest seller was VanEck Associates, cutting an estimated $331M.
